VALPOI: Valpoi police have registered a serious offence after a 41-year-old woman from Ansolem, Bhironda, Sattari, lodged a detailed complaint alleging abduction, wrongful confinement, assault and sexual assault.
According to police, the incident occurred on December 16, 2025, at around 6 pm near Redye Ghat, Amyakade, Valpoi, in Sattari taluka. Based on the complaint and following discussions with the Police Inspector, Valpoi, and senior officers, an offence has been registered against the accused, identified as Vithal Zore, a resident of Ansolem, Bhironda, Sattari.
As per the complaint, the accused allegedly abducted the woman and took her in his car to an isolated jungle area near a mining pit. He is accused of wrongfully confining her at the mining pit, verbally abusing her, and physically assaulting her by slapping her on the head and nose, and biting her on the left hand and near the right ear. The complainant further alleged that the accused forcibly had sexual intercourse with her without her consent.
The accused is also alleged to have snatched the complainant’s mobile phone and taken her ATM card and motorcycle keys from her bag, besides threatening her with dire consequences, including threats to kill her.
Based on these allegations, Valpoi Police Station has registered Crime No. 70/2025 under Sections 138, 127(2), 79, 118(1), 115(2), 134, 303(2), 351(2) and 64 of the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023.
Wireless messages have been flashed to PCR Panaji, Porvorim and concerned senior officers. Police said further investigation is in progress.
